#7b3d4a h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#7b3d4a is composed of 48.2% red, 23.9%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 36.1%. #7b3d4a color hex could be obtained by blending #f67a94 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7b3d4a color description : Dark moderate red.

The hexadecimal color #7b3d4a has RGB values of R:123, G:61,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.4,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8076618.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f8 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f595a is the less saturated color, while #b40429 is the most saturated one.
